Arpit Gupta is a self-taught product designer with over 7 years of experience. The agency offers product design, logo design, and website design and development services. It serves clients such as MYRA, WeddingAsia, and Smartprix.

PRP Design Consultants is a consultancy firm that partners with companies, individuals, and agencies to create brand identities and designs for print and digital. The agency describes itself as efficient, problem-solving, dedicated, focused, and organized.
